Sheriff
Hardel commented on Hwy 10 accidents on Friday, February 10, 2012, due to
weather. 31 accidents before noon. Sheriff advises burglaries have been on the
rise and there are legislative issues in Madison that the Sheriffs are working
on. Motion by Supervisor Sorensen, seconded by Supervisor Flink to approve the
Sheriff’s report. Motion carried without a negative vote.

Discussion
concerning Crazy J’s Campground Dance Hall Application. Motion by Supervisor
Flink, seconded by Supervisor Johnson to suspend Crazy J’s Campground Dance
Hall application until all 2011 invoices have been paid and grant the Sheriff’s
Department the ability to suspend any dance hall application location that is
two (2) months behind on paying their invoices. Motion carried without a
negative vote.
